Beads

Beads are among the oldest known jewelry objects. In fact, two of these items created from shells are thought to be the earliest known examples of jewelry. These were created specifically from Nassarius around 100,000 years ago.

There are many different materials used in the creation of beads. The most common of which are plastic, glass, and stone. However, many other types exist, such as shell, wood, metal, and even bone.

Beads are pierced items. This allows for them to be thread or strung on different materials. However, sometimes they are just fastened onto a surface with some sort of adhesive. The practice of creating with these items is known as beadwork.
